The Power of Self-Quantification
One of the key principles of biohacking is the concept of self-quantification. This involves tracking various metrics related to your health and performance, such as sleep quality, heart rate variability, and even mood fluctuations. By collecting data on these aspects of your life, you can identify patterns and make adjustments that lead to better outcomes.

Techniques for Improving Focus and Concentration
Improving focus and concentration is a cornerstone of biohacking for productivity. You may have experienced days when distractions seem to multiply, making it difficult to complete tasks efficiently. One effective technique is the Pomodoro Technique, which involves working in short bursts followed by brief breaks.
By breaking your work into manageable intervals, you can maintain high levels of concentration without feeling overwhelmed. This method not only helps you stay focused but also allows for regular mental resets that can enhance overall productivity. Another powerful strategy is the practice of deep work.
This concept, popularized by author Cal Newport, emphasizes the importance of uninterrupted focus on cognitively demanding tasks. To implement deep work in your life, consider creating a dedicated workspace free from distractions. Turn off notifications on your devices and set specific time blocks for deep work sessions.
During these periods, immerse yourself fully in the task at hand, allowing yourself to enter a state of flow where creativity and productivity thrive. By prioritizing deep work, you can significantly enhance your ability to concentrate and produce high-quality results.

Biohacking for Enhanced Efficiency and Time Management
Time management is an essential skill for anyone looking to boost productivity, and biohacking offers innovative techniques to enhance efficiency. One effective method is the Eisenhower Matrix, which helps you prioritize tasks based on urgency and importance. By categorizing tasks into four quadrants—urgent and important, important but not urgent, urgent but not important, and neither—you can focus on what truly matters while delegating or eliminating less critical tasks.
Additionally, consider implementing time-blocking techniques into your schedule. This involves allocating specific blocks of time for different activities throughout your day. By assigning dedicated time slots for tasks such as meetings, project work, or even leisure activities, you create a structured approach that minimizes distractions and maximizes focus.
This method not only helps you stay organized but also allows for better work-life balance as you consciously allocate time for both productivity and relaxation.

Using Technology and Gadgets for Biohacking Productivity
In our technology-driven world, numerous gadgets and apps are available to assist you in your biohacking endeavors. Wearable devices like fitness trackers can provide valuable insights into your physical activity levels, sleep patterns, and heart rate variability. By monitoring these metrics, you can make informed decisions about how to optimize your health and productivity.
Additionally, productivity apps can help streamline your workflow by organizing tasks and setting reminders. Tools like Trello or Todoist allow you to create lists and prioritize tasks effectively. You might also explore apps designed specifically for focus enhancement, such as Forest or Focus@Will, which use soundscapes or gamification techniques to keep you engaged in your work.
By leveraging technology in your biohacking journey, you can create a personalized system that supports your productivity goals.
